Deck Replacement Service in Fairfield County, CT
Deck replacement services involve removing an existing deck structure and installing a new one to enhance safety, appearance, and functionality. These projects typically include replacing worn or damaged decking boards, support beams, railings, and stairs, often due to age, weather exposure, or structural concerns. Homeowners usually seek this service when their current deck shows signs of deterioration, such as rotting wood, loose railings, or uneven surfaces, or when planning to update the aesthetic of their outdoor space. It’s important for property owners to understand the scope of work involved, including the condition of underlying structures, material options, and any necessary permits or inspections before requesting a deck replacement.
Before requesting deck replacement services, property owners should assess their existing deck’s condition and determine their goals for the new structure. Considerations include the desired size and design, preferred materials like wood or composite, and any specific features such as built-in seating or lighting. Understanding the extent of repairs needed and any limitations imposed by property regulations can help facilitate a smooth project process. Clarifying these details in advance ensures that the replacement aligns with the homeowner’s expectations and enhances the outdoor living space effectively.

Deck Replacement Service Questions
What are common signs that a deck needs replacement? Visible rot, extensive cracking, loose boards, and significant sagging indicate a deck may require replacement to ensure safety and stability.
What materials are typically used for deck replacement? Common materials include p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and PVC options, chosen based on durability and aesthetic preferences.
Can a deck be replaced without damaging the existing structure? In many cases, the deck can be replaced while preserving parts of the existing framework, but often a full replacement ensures better safety and longevity.
What should property owners consider before replacing a deck? Factors include the deck’s current condition, desired materials, design preferences, and any local building codes or regulations.
